"""
PDF generation tests for Scenar Creator v4.
"""
import pytest
from app.core.pdf_generator import generate_pdf
from app.core.validator import ScenarsError
from app.models.event import ScenarioDocument, Block, ProgramType, EventInfo
def make_doc(**kwargs):
defaults = {
"version": "1.0",
"event": EventInfo(title="Test PDF", subtitle="Subtitle",
date_from="2026-03-01", date_to="2026-03-01"),
"program_types": [
ProgramType(id="ws", name="Workshop", color="#0070C0"),
],
"blocks": [
Block(id="b1", date="2026-03-01", start="09:00", end="10:00",
title="Test Program", type_id="ws", responsible="John"),
]
}
defaults.update(kwargs)
return ScenarioDocument(**defaults)
def test_generate_pdf_basic():
doc = make_doc()
pdf_bytes = generate_pdf(doc)
assert isinstance(pdf_bytes, bytes)
assert len(pdf_bytes) > 0
assert pdf_bytes[:5] == b'%PDF-'
def test_generate_pdf_is_single_page():
import re
doc = make_doc()
pdf_bytes = generate_pdf(doc)
# Count /Type /Page (not /Pages) occurrences
pages = len(re.findall(rb'/Type\s*/Page[^s]', pdf_bytes))
assert pages == 1, f"Expected 1 page, got {pages}"
def test_generate_pdf_multiday():
doc = make_doc(
event=EventInfo(title="Multi-day", date_from="2026-03-01", date_to="2026-03-02"),
program_types=[
ProgramType(id="key", name="Keynote", color="#FF0000"),
ProgramType(id="ws", name="Workshop", color="#0070C0"),
],
blocks=[
Block(id="b1", date="2026-03-01", start="09:00", end="10:00",
title="Day 1", type_id="key", responsible="Alice"),
Block(id="b2", date="2026-03-02", start="14:00", end="15:00",
title="Day 2", type_id="ws", responsible="Bob"),
]
)
pdf_bytes = generate_pdf(doc)
assert isinstance(pdf_bytes, bytes)
assert pdf_bytes[:5] == b'%PDF-'
def test_generate_pdf_overnight_block():
"""Block crossing midnight (end < start) should render without error."""
doc = make_doc(
blocks=[
Block(id="b1", date="2026-03-01", start="22:00", end="01:30",
title="Noční hra", type_id="ws", responsible="Honza"),
]
)
pdf_bytes = generate_pdf(doc)
assert pdf_bytes[:5] == b'%PDF-'
def test_generate_pdf_empty_blocks():
doc = make_doc(blocks=[])
with pytest.raises(ScenarsError):
generate_pdf(doc)
def test_generate_pdf_missing_type():
doc = make_doc(
blocks=[
Block(id="b1", date="2026-03-01", start="09:00", end="10:00",
title="Test", type_id="UNKNOWN"),
]
)
with pytest.raises(ScenarsError):
generate_pdf(doc)
def test_generate_pdf_with_full_event_info():
doc = make_doc(
event=EventInfo(
title="Full Event",
subtitle="With all fields",
date_from="2026-03-01",
date_to="2026-03-03",
location="Prague"
),
program_types=[
ProgramType(id="ws", name="Workshop", color="#0070C0"),
ProgramType(id="rest", name="Odpočinek", color="#22C55E"),
],
blocks=[
Block(id="b1", date="2026-03-01", start="09:00", end="10:00",
title="Session 1", type_id="ws"),
Block(id="b2", date="2026-03-02", start="10:00", end="11:00",
title="Session 2", type_id="rest"),
Block(id="b3", date="2026-03-03", start="08:00", end="09:00",
title="Session 3", type_id="ws"),
]
)
pdf_bytes = generate_pdf(doc)
assert pdf_bytes[:5] == b'%PDF-'
def test_generate_pdf_multiple_blocks_same_day():
doc = make_doc(
blocks=[
Block(id="b1", date="2026-03-01", start="09:00", end="10:00",
title="Morning", type_id="ws"),
Block(id="b2", date="2026-03-01", start="10:00", end="11:30",
title="Midday", type_id="ws"),
Block(id="b3", date="2026-03-01", start="14:00", end="16:00",
title="Afternoon", type_id="ws", responsible="Team"),
]
)
pdf_bytes = generate_pdf(doc)
assert pdf_bytes[:5] == b'%PDF-'
def test_generate_pdf_many_types_legend():
"""Many program types should fit in multi-column legend."""
types = [ProgramType(id=f"t{i}", name=f"Typ {i}", color=f"#{'%06x' % (i * 20000)}")
for i in range(1, 9)]
blocks = [Block(id=f"b{i}", date="2026-03-01", start=f"{8+i}:00", end=f"{9+i}:00",
title=f"Blok {i}", type_id=f"t{i}") for i in range(1, 9)]
doc = make_doc(program_types=types, blocks=blocks)
pdf_bytes = generate_pdf(doc)
assert pdf_bytes[:5] == b'%PDF-'
